Aerial view of the Salt Fire in the Mokelumne Wilderness. ENF photo PLACERVILLE, Calif. October 12, 2016 – The lighting-ignited Salt Fire is burning on the Amador Ranger District north of Salt Springs Reservoir in the Mokelumne Wilderness. It was detected on October 3 at 1/10th of an acre and is now approximately 20 acres […]

Shingle Springs Band of Miwok Indians, Eldorado National Forest Sign Agreement to Reduce Fuel at Wrights Lake Recreation Area
PLACERVILLE, Calif. August 30, 2016 – The Shingle Springs Band of Miwok Indians (Tribe) and the Eldorado National Forest have signed a five year agreement to work cooperatively on the Wrights Lake Fuels Reduction Project in the Pacific Ranger District. This project will improve fire safety in a popular recreation area with heavily used trails, […]
